Compartilhar via


ArmComputeModelFactory.VirtualMachineSoftwarePatchProperties Método

Definição

Inicializa uma nova instância de VirtualMachineSoftwarePatchProperties.

public static Azure.ResourceManager.Compute.Models.VirtualMachineSoftwarePatchProperties VirtualMachineSoftwarePatchProperties (string patchId = default, string name = default, string version = default, string kbId = default, System.Collections.Generic.IEnumerable<string> classifications = default, Azure.ResourceManager.Compute.Models.VmGuestPatchRebootBehavior? rebootBehavior = default, string activityId = default, DateTimeOffset? publishedOn = default, DateTimeOffset? lastModifiedOn = default, Azure.ResourceManager.Compute.Models.PatchAssessmentState? assessmentState = default);
static member VirtualMachineSoftwarePatchProperties : string * string * string * string * seq<string> * Nullable<Azure.ResourceManager.Compute.Models.VmGuestPatchRebootBehavior> * string * Nullable<DateTimeOffset> * Nullable<DateTimeOffset> * Nullable<Azure.ResourceManager.Compute.Models.PatchAssessmentState> -> Azure.ResourceManager.Compute.Models.VirtualMachineSoftwarePatchProperties
Public Shared Function VirtualMachineSoftwarePatchProperties (Optional patchId As String = Nothing, Optional name As String = Nothing, Optional version As String = Nothing, Optional kbId As String = Nothing, Optional classifications As IEnumerable(Of String) = Nothing, Optional rebootBehavior As Nullable(Of VmGuestPatchRebootBehavior) = Nothing, Optional activityId As String = Nothing, Optional publishedOn As Nullable(Of DateTimeOffset) = Nothing, Optional lastModifiedOn As Nullable(Of DateTimeOffset) = Nothing, Optional assessmentState As Nullable(Of PatchAssessmentState) = Nothing) As VirtualMachineSoftwarePatchProperties

Parâmetros

patchId
String

Um identificador exclusivo para o patch.

name
String

O nome amigável do patch.

version
String

O número de versão do patch. Essa propriedade se aplica somente a patches do Linux.

kbId
String

O KBID do patch. Aplica-se somente a patches do Windows.

classifications
IEnumerable<String>

As classificações do patch conforme fornecido pelo editor de patch.

rebootBehavior
Nullable<VmGuestPatchRebootBehavior>

Descreve os requisitos de reinicialização do patch.

activityId
String

A ID da atividade da operação que produziu esse resultado. Ele é usado para correlacionar entre CRP e logs de extensão.

publishedOn
Nullable<DateTimeOffset>

O carimbo de data/hora UTC quando o repositório publicou esse patch.

lastModifiedOn
Nullable<DateTimeOffset>

O carimbo de data/hora UTC da última atualização para este registro de patch.

assessmentState
Nullable<PatchAssessmentState>

Descreve a disponibilidade de um determinado patch.

Retornos

Uma nova VirtualMachineSoftwarePatchProperties instância para zombar.

Aplica-se a